The planet added another record-breaking month to 2023, with October ranking as the warmest October in the 174-year global climate record.

Last month was also 2023’s fifth month in a row of record-warm global temperatures, according to scientists from NOAA’s National Centers for Environmental Information.

The average global temperature for October was 2.41 degrees F (1.34 degrees C) above the 20th-century average of 57.1 degrees F (14.0 degrees C), ranking as the world’s warmest October on record. This was 0.43 of a degree F (0.24 of a degree C) above the previous record from October 2015. For the seventh-consecutive month, global ocean surface temperature also set a record high.

Hottest year ever recorded:

 2023 was the hottest in recorded human history.

According to new data from the Copernicus Climate Change Service, Earth’s average temperature last year was 1.48 degrees C (2.66 degrees F) hotter than the preindustrial average. Last year broke the previous global temperature record by almost two-tenths of a degree — the largest jump scientists have ever observed.
